What Is Traditional Banking?

Traditional banking involves physical branches operated by established financial institutions. These banks provide:

  • Checking and savings accounts

  • Loans and mortgages

  • Investment advisory services

  • In-person customer support

Well-known traditional financial institutions include:

  • JPMorgan Chase

  • Bank of America

  • Wells Fargo

While many traditional banks now offer mobile apps, their core infrastructure remains branch-based.

3. Security & Regulation

Traditional Banking Strength

Established banks operate under strict regulatory frameworks and deposit insurance protections.

They often have:

  • Fraud monitoring teams

  • In-person identity verification

  • Long-standing reputations

Apk Finance Security

Modern finance apps use:

  • End-to-end encryption

  • Biometric login

  • Two-factor authentication

  • AI fraud detection

However, users must be cautious of fake APK downloads and phishing scams.

Both options can be secure — but users must follow best practices.

5. Loan & Credit Services

Traditional Banking

Advantages:

  • Lower interest rates (for qualified borrowers)

  • Mortgage services

  • Long-term lending relationships

Disadvantages:

  • Lengthy approval processes

  • Strict credit requirements

Apk Finance Loan Apps

Advantages:

  • Fast approval

  • Minimal paperwork

  • AI-based credit evaluation

Risks:

  • Higher APR rates

  • Short-term repayment cycles

For large loans like mortgages, traditional banks remain stronger. For quick microloans, Apk Finance apps are faster.
